Receipt OCR represents a specialized application of optical character recognition technology designed specifically for processing receipt documents. Unlike general OCR systems, receipt OCR handles the unique challenges posed by retail receipts, including varying layouts, thermal printing quality, and diverse formatting styles across different merchants.
The technology works by analyzing digital images of receipts and converting printed text into machine-readable data. This process involves several sophisticated steps: image preprocessing to enhance quality, text detection to identify readable areas, character recognition to convert visual text into digital format, and data structuring to organize extracted information into usable formats.
Receipt OCR has become essential for businesses managing substantial transaction volumes. Consider a mid-sized company processing hundreds of expense reports monthly—manual data entry would consume countless hours and introduce human error. OCR automates this workflow, allowing employees to simply photograph receipts while the system handles extraction and categorization. This automation proves particularly valuable for accounting departments, expense management systems, and inventory tracking operations where accuracy and efficiency directly impact bottom-line results.
Key Terminology in Receipt OCR
1. Optical Character Recognition (OCR)
OCR technology serves as the foundation for converting various document types into editable, searchable digital data. The process begins when a scanner, camera, or mobile device captures an image of a physical document. The OCR engine then analyzes this image, identifying individual characters, words, and text structures.
Modern OCR systems handle multiple input formats including scanned paper documents, PDF files, and photographs taken with smartphones or digital cameras. The technology has evolved significantly from early template-matching systems to sophisticated neural networks capable of recognizing text in challenging conditions—faded thermal printing, crumpled receipts, or images captured under poor lighting.
For receipts specifically, OCR must contend with unique formatting challenges. Thermal printers often produce varying text quality, receipts may contain multiple fonts and sizes, and important data like totals or dates might appear in different locations depending on the merchant's system. Advanced OCR engines address these challenges through adaptive algorithms that learn from processing thousands of receipt variations.
2. Machine Learning and AI in OCR
Machine learning has transformed OCR from a rigid, rule-based system into an adaptive technology that improves with use. Traditional OCR relied on predefined character templates, limiting accuracy when encountering unfamiliar fonts or layouts. Modern AI-powered OCR systems use deep learning models trained on vast datasets of receipt images, enabling them to recognize patterns and adapt to new formats automatically.
Neural networks excel at handling the variability inherent in receipt processing. They learn to distinguish between similar-looking characters (like "0" and "O"), understand context to correct recognition errors, and identify relevant data fields even when receipt layouts change. These systems continuously improve through feedback loops, becoming more accurate as they process more documents.
Natural language processing enhances OCR by adding contextual understanding. When the system encounters ambiguous text, it uses surrounding context to make intelligent corrections. For example, if OCR reads "5ales Tax" instead of "Sales Tax," the AI recognizes the error based on common receipt terminology and corrects it automatically.
3. Data Extraction Processes
Receipt data extraction involves multiple coordinated processes working together to transform raw images into structured, usable information. The workflow typically begins with image preprocessing, where the system enhances image quality through techniques like noise reduction, contrast adjustment, and skew correction.
Text detection follows, identifying regions within the receipt image that contain readable text. This step proves crucial for receipts, which often include logos, graphics, and decorative elements alongside important transaction data. The system must distinguish between relevant text (merchant name, items, prices) and extraneous visual elements.
Character recognition converts identified text regions into digital characters and words. Modern systems use confidence scoring to flag uncertain recognitions for human review or additional processing. This approach ensures high accuracy while maintaining processing speed.
Data structuring represents the final step, organizing extracted text into meaningful categories. The system identifies key fields like merchant information, transaction date, item details, subtotals, taxes, and total amounts. This structured data can then integrate with accounting software, expense management systems, or database applications.
Benefits of Using Receipt OCR
- Time Efficiency: Implementing receipt OCR technology drastically reduces the time spent on manual data entry. What once took 2–5 minutes per receipt now happens in just seconds, saving over 95% of processing time. For organizations handling hundreds or thousands of receipts each month, this efficiency translates into major productivity gains and faster expense reporting cycles.
- Improved Accuracy: OCR systems consistently deliver 98–99.5% accuracy, outperforming manual entry where fatigue and human error often lower precision. By automatically extracting data even from complex receipts, OCR ensures cleaner, more consistent financial records that minimize discrepancies and simplify reconciliation.
- Cost Reduction: Beyond saving labor hours, OCR contributes to significant cost efficiencies. Faster receipt processing supports better cash flow management, timely reimbursements, and quicker financial closes. The reduced error rate also cuts down the expenses associated with correcting mistakes and managing audit adjustments.
- Enhanced Compliance: Digitally captured receipts create structured, searchable audit trails that strengthen financial transparency. This automated documentation process simplifies tax preparation, supports regulatory compliance, and helps businesses maintain complete, verifiable records with minimal manual effort.
Applications of Receipt OCR
1. Business Use Cases
Accounting departments represent one of the most common and successful applications of receipt OCR technology. Accounts payable teams use OCR to process vendor receipts, automatically extracting key information like vendor names, amounts, and expense categories. This automation accelerates the approval workflow and reduces the manual effort required for expense categorization and general ledger posting.
Expense management systems rely heavily on receipt OCR to streamline employee reimbursement processes. Employees photograph receipts using mobile apps, and OCR automatically populates expense reports with relevant details. This approach eliminates the need for employees to manually type receipt information while providing finance teams with digital copies for verification and audit purposes.
Inventory tracking applications use receipt OCR to monitor supply purchases and maintain accurate stock records. Retail businesses photograph supplier receipts to automatically update inventory systems, ensuring accurate cost tracking and stock level management. This application proves particularly valuable for businesses with multiple locations or complex supply chains.
Tax preparation and compliance represent another significant business application. OCR enables automatic categorization of business expenses, simplifying tax preparation and ensuring proper documentation for deductions. Many businesses use OCR-processed receipt data to generate detailed expense reports for tax professionals or internal compliance reviews.
2. Personal Use Cases
Individual users increasingly adopt receipt OCR for personal finance management. Mobile banking apps often include OCR functionality, allowing users to photograph receipts and automatically categorize expenses for budgeting purposes. This capability helps individuals track spending patterns, identify areas for cost reduction, and maintain organized financial records.
Personal budgeting applications leverage OCR to simplify expense tracking. Users photograph receipts from grocery stores, restaurants, and other merchants, with the system automatically extracting amounts and categorizing expenses. This automation eliminates the tedious manual entry that often causes people to abandon budgeting efforts.
Warranty and return management represents another personal use case. OCR enables users to digitize and organize purchase receipts for warranty claims or product returns. The extracted data makes it easy to search for specific purchases and maintain organized records of important transactions.
Small business owners and freelancers use receipt OCR for simplified bookkeeping. Rather than maintaining physical receipt files, they photograph receipts and rely on OCR to extract relevant information for tax preparation and business expense tracking. This approach reduces paperwork while ensuring proper documentation for business deductions.
Challenges in Receipt OCR
- Technical limitations continue to pose challenges for receipt OCR systems, despite significant technological advances. Receipt quality varies dramatically depending on printing technology, paper quality, and storage conditions. Thermal receipts often fade over time, making text recognition difficult or impossible. Crumpled, torn, or stained receipts present additional challenges that even sophisticated OCR systems struggle to handle consistently.
- Layout diversity across different merchants creates ongoing recognition challenges. While major retailers often use standardized receipt formats, smaller businesses may use various point-of-sale systems with unique layouts. OCR systems must adapt to these variations while maintaining accuracy across different formats, fonts, and organizational structures.
- Image quality represents another persistent challenge. Mobile phone cameras, while convenient, don't always capture receipts under optimal conditions. Poor lighting, camera shake, or improper framing can result in images that are difficult for OCR systems to process accurately. Users often need guidance on proper receipt photography techniques to achieve optimal results.
- Data privacy concerns have become increasingly important as businesses and individuals process financial information through OCR systems. Receipts contain sensitive information including purchase details, payment methods, and sometimes personal information. Organizations implementing OCR must ensure proper data security measures, including encryption, secure storage, and appropriate access controls.
- Compliance requirements add complexity to OCR implementations, particularly for businesses in regulated industries. Financial services, healthcare, and government organizations must ensure that OCR systems meet specific data handling and retention requirements. These compliance needs can limit technology choices and require additional security measures.
Future Trends in Receipt OCR
Technological advancements continue to improve OCR accuracy and expand capabilities. Edge computing enables real-time processing on mobile devices, reducing dependence on cloud services and improving privacy protection. Advanced neural network architectures show promise for handling increasingly challenging receipt formats and conditions.
Real-time processing capabilities are expanding, with some systems now capable of extracting data from video streams rather than static images. This advancement could enable users to simply pan their camera across receipts for instant data extraction, further streamlining the capture process.
Integration opportunities with emerging technologies present exciting possibilities for receipt OCR applications. Blockchain technology could provide immutable audit trails for expense processing, while IoT devices might automatically trigger receipt processing when purchases occur. Integration with voice assistants could enable hands-free receipt processing and expense categorization.
Artificial intelligence continues to enhance OCR capabilities through improved contextual understanding and error correction. Future systems may better understand merchant-specific formatting patterns, automatically validate extracted data against expected ranges, and provide more sophisticated duplicate detection capabilities.
Mobile technology improvements, including better cameras and processing power, will continue to enhance OCR accuracy and user experience. 5G connectivity enables faster cloud processing for complex OCR tasks, while improved mobile processors allow for more sophisticated on-device processing.
Discover Advanced OCR Solutions with Mysa
For organizations seeking to implement robust receipt OCR capabilities, choosing the right technology partner makes all the difference.
Mysa’s AI-powered accounting platform brings intelligent document processing to the next level, combining advanced machine learning with seamless workflow automation. From accurate receipt OCR and data extraction to effortless reconciliation, Mysa helps businesses streamline expense management and enhance compliance with ease.
Book a demo today to see how our AI-driven platform can transform your document processing and accounting workflows.
